What is an Ac Cdi Wiring Diagram?
An Ac Cdi Wiring Diagram is a schematic illustration that outlines the electrical connections within an AC-powered Capacitive Discharge Ignition system. CDI systems are commonly found in motorcycles, scooters, outboard motors, and other small engines. Unlike DC-CDI systems that draw power from a battery, AC-CDI systems generate their own high-voltage power from the engine's stator. The diagram shows how this generated AC voltage is routed through various components, including the stator, the CDI unit itself, the ignition coil, and the spark plug.

The Ac Cdi Wiring Diagram is organized to show the sequence of events that lead to spark generation. Typically, it will illustrate the following:
| Component | Function |
|---|---|
| Stator | Generates AC voltage when the engine runs. |
| CDI Unit | Stores electrical energy from the stator and discharges it rapidly to the ignition coil. |
| Ignition Coil | Steps up the voltage from the CDI unit to a very high voltage required for the spark plug. |
| Spark Plug | Ignites the fuel-air mixture in the engine cylinder. |
